Fix thread unwind in CallStack.

The CallStack unwind of a different thread was broken since it
wasn't properly setting the tid value.

Fix this problem and add new unit tests to verify the behavior.

Bug: 246405269

Test: New unit tests pass.
Test: Ran unit tests for 1000 operations to verify not flaky.

@@ -49,7 +49,7 @@ void CallStack::update(int32_t ignoreDepth, pid_t tid) {
    unwindstack::AndroidUnwinderData data;
    std::optional<pid_t> tid_val;
    if (tid != -1) {
        *tid_val = tid;
        tid_val = tid;
    }
    if (!unwinder.Unwind(tid_val, data)) {
        ALOGW("%s: Failed to unwind callstack: %s", __FUNCTION__, data.GetErrorString().c_str());

#include <unistd.h>

#include <thread>

#include <android-base/threads.h>
#include <gtest/gtest.h>
#include <utils/CallStack.h>

[[clang::noinline]] extern "C" void CurrentCaller(android::String8& backtrace) {
    android::CallStack cs;
    cs.update();
    backtrace = cs.toString();
}

TEST(CallStackTest, current_backtrace) {
    android::String8 backtrace;
    CurrentCaller(backtrace);

    ASSERT_NE(-1, backtrace.find("(CurrentCaller")) << "Full backtrace:\n" << backtrace;
}

[[clang::noinline]] extern "C" void ThreadBusyWait(std::atomic<pid_t>* tid, volatile bool* done) {
    *tid = android::base::GetThreadId();
    while (!*done) {
    }
}

TEST(CallStackTest, thread_backtrace) {
    // Use a volatile to avoid any problems unwinding since sometimes
    // accessing a std::atomic does not include unwind data at every
    // instruction and leads to failed unwinds.
    volatile bool done = false;
    std::atomic<pid_t> tid = -1;
    std::thread thread([&tid, &done]() { ThreadBusyWait(&tid, &done); });

    while (tid == -1) {
    }

    android::CallStack cs;
    cs.update(0, tid);

    done = true;
    thread.join();

    ASSERT_NE(-1, cs.toString().find("(ThreadBusyWait")) << "Full backtrace:\n" << cs.toString();
}
